About the Role

The Business Manager owns Miro. Operations, financial performance, resident experience, team leadership, and the ownership relationship all run through this seat. You set the standard, you build the team that holds it, and you are the person ownership talks to.

You will not do this alone. SAIL's centralized maintenance, marketing, compliance, and accounting teams are behind you, and you will have on-site support to build and lead. What we need from you is ownership of the outcome and the judgment to make calls in real time.

Key Responsibilities

  • OWNERSHIP RELATIONSHIP: Serve as the primary point of contact for ownership. Prepare and present performance reporting on a monthly cadence. Bring problems forward early with a recommendation attached. Answer hard questions with data rather than reassurance.
  • FINANCIAL PERFORMANCE: Own occupancy, revenue, delinquency, and operating expense performance. Lead the annual budget. Review monthly financials and variance, and lead corrective action when something is off track.
  • OPERATIONS AND READINESS: Own unit turns, vacant-unit readiness, inspections, life-safety tasks, curb appeal, and capital execution. Keep the community show-ready and the operation tight when the day gets busy.
  • LEASING AND REVENUE: Drive occupancy and speed-to-lead. Partner with marketing and revenue management on pricing, concessions, and campaigns. Own the renewal and retention strategy.
  • RESIDENT EXPERIENCE: Deliver Legendary Service and hold the team to it. De-escalate with composure, resolve concerns promptly, own reputation management, and respond to reviews in a brand-aligned way.
  • TEAM LEADERSHIP: Hire, coach, and develop the on-site team. Set clear expectations, give direct feedback, and hold people accountable to SAIL's Core Values. Build a bench.
  • COMPLIANCE AND RISK: Maintain Fair Housing, ADA, and FCRA compliance. Keep licenses, permits, and required postings current. Escalate legal, safety, and reputational risk early.

What Success Looks Like in Your First Year

  • Ownership gets accurate answers fast, and hears about problems from you first
  • Occupancy, delinquency, and expense performance at or better than budget
  • Vacant units turned and ready within SAIL standard, consistently
  • A fully staffed, well-trained on-site team with clear expectations and low turnover
  • Resident reviews and retention trending up
  • No surprises. Nothing reaches ownership or SAIL leadership that you had not already flagged

Required Qualifications

  • Three or more years managing a market-rate multifamily community, with full accountability for performance
  • Demonstrated financial acumen, including budgeting, variance analysis, and expense control
  • Experience reporting directly to ownership or an asset manager
  • A track record of leading and developing an on-site team
  • Working knowledge of Fair Housing, ADA, and FCRA
  • Proficiency with a property management system. Yardi experience preferred
